If you set up guitars, basses, or other stringed instruments — for a living, for a band, or for your own collection — the details are easy to lose. What action did you dial in last spring? Which string gauges are on the acoustic in the case? When was the last time the neck relief got checked? Luthier's Bench is a workbench notebook that keeps those answers in one place.

You build a profile for each instrument — brand, model, scale length, tuning, nut width, radius, photos — then record setup sessions against it over time. Each setup card tracks action, relief, string gauges and construction, intonation, and whatever notes you want to keep. Because the sessions stack up, you can see how an instrument drifts across seasons and playing.

The Setup Health status reads your latest session and tells you plainly whether an instrument is fresh, worth watching, due, or overdue, so you can decide which ones need bench time before a gig or a recording date. Alongside the records are the shop-math tools you reach for anyway: string tension analysis, a fret position ruler, a tuning and cents reference, and a capo helper. Setup cards are shareable when you need to hand one off.

It is built to work on your own bench and stay there. There is no account to create, no analytics or advertising code inside, and your instrument records are not uploaded to any server. You can export locally whenever you want a copy.
